※参考情報 一酸化炭素モニターは、一酸化炭素(CO)を検出・測定するためのデバイスです。一酸化炭素は無色無臭で有毒なガスであり、主に不完全燃焼によって発生します。特に住宅内では、ガスストーブや暖房器具、車両の排気などから発生するため、健康リスクを避けるためにモニターが必要とされます。 一酸化炭素モニターの主な機能は、周囲の一酸化炭素濃度をリアルタイムで測定し、その濃度が一定の閾値を超えると警告を発することです。これにより、人々は危険な環境にさらされる前に対処することができます。 一酸化炭素モニターは、いくつかの特徴を持っています。まず、一般的には小型で設置が簡単です。家庭用の製品は、壁に取り付けたり、テーブルの上に置いたりすることができ、電源はバッテリー式またはACアダプターで運用可能です。また、多くの製品にはLCDディスプレイが搭載されており、リアルタイムの一酸化炭素濃度を表示することができます。 モニターの種類には大きく分けて、アナログ式とデジタル式があります。アナログ式は、メーターや針を用いて濃度を表示しますが、現在ではデジタル式が主流です。デジタル式は、数値として濃度を表示し、より直感的に情報を提供します。また、音声警告機能がついている製品もあり、危険な濃度に達すると音声で警告することができます。 用途としては、家庭やオフィス、工場などさまざまな場所で使用されます。特に冬季には暖房設備の利用が増えるため、一酸化炭素のリスクが高まります。そのため、特に寒い季節には家庭用に一酸化炭素モニターを設置することが推奨されます。また、工場や作業現場では、一酸化炭素を発生させる作業が行われることもあり、常に安全確認が必要です。さらに、車両に搭載される一酸化炭素モニターも存在し、排気ガスによる中毒を防ぐ役割を果たしています。 関連技術としては、ガス検出技術やセンサー技術が挙げられます。一般的な一酸化炭素モニターには、化学式の変化に基づいて一酸化炭素を検出するセンサーが使われています。このセンサーは、通常、電気化学センサーや半導体センサーとして分類されます。電気化学センサーは、一定の電圧下で一酸化炭素が反応し、その反応によって生成された電流を測定する方式です。一方、半導体センサーは、温度変化に基づいて一酸化炭素を検出します。これらのセンサー技術の進化によって、より高精度で即応性の高いモニターが実現しています。 一酸化炭素モニターの導入は、安全性の確保に大きく寄与します。家庭や職場において、一酸化炭素による中毒事故を未然に防ぐことができるため、特に感度の高いモニターを設置することが求められます。例えば、既存のガス機器を使用する場合でも新たにモニターを追加することで、安心して日常生活を送ることが可能になります。 最後に、定期的なメンテナンスも重要です。センサーの劣化やバッテリー切れに備え、定期的に機能を確認することが求められます。特にバッテリー式のモニターは、定期的にバッテリーを交換する必要があります。また、一酸化炭素モニターの寿命は一般的に5年から10年程度とされており、定期的に新しいモデルへと交換することが推奨されます。 総合的に考えると、一酸化炭素モニターは、私たちの生活の安全性を高めるための必須アイテムです。不完全燃焼によって発生する一酸化炭素は、知らぬ間に私たちの身近に存在しており、適切なモニターによってそのリスクを軽減することができます。家庭や職場での一酸化炭素のリスクを認識し、その対策としての一酸化炭素モニターの設置と維持管理を行うことが、健康で安全な生活を送るための重要なステップとなります。 |
